Kane Inspires Bayern’s Victory Over Galatasaray

Harry Kane

Harry Kane played a pivotal role in Bayern Munich’s 3-1 victory over Galatasaray, helping his team maintain their perfect start in UEFA Champions League Group A. Bayern entered the match as the favorites, having secured wins against Manchester United and Copenhagen in previous fixtures.

The scoring action began with Kingsley Coman, who capitalized on Jamal Musiala’s brilliant run and assist, giving Bayern an early lead in the 8th minute. However, Galatasaray was determined to mount a comeback in the first half, and Bayern’s goalkeeper Sven Ulreich made several crucial saves to keep his team ahead. Ulreich thwarted Kerem Aktürkoğlu and Mauro Icardi, showing his goalkeeping prowess.

Nonetheless, Galatasaray managed to level the score in the 30th minute when Icardi converted a penalty following a foul by Joshua Kimmich. Ulreich’s impressive performance continued as he denied Aktürkoğlu in a one-on-one situation.

Bayern regained their attacking rhythm at the beginning of the second half, with Coman setting up Leroy Sané for a shot that narrowly missed the target. Galatasaray, however, remained a threat, with Lucas Torreira coming close with a long-range strike and heading into the side netting. Bayern responded with a shot from Sané, which forced a sprawling save from Galatasaray’s goalkeeper, Fernando Muslera.

In the final 20 minutes, Bayern’s superior individual quality shone through. Harry Kane scored his 11th goal for Bayern, initially having his shot blocked but making no mistake with the rebound. Kane then turned into a provider, assisting Musiala, who sealed the victory. This result keeps Bayern comfortably on course for the round of 16 in the Champions League.

Key stats from the match include Harry Kane’s impressive record of 23 goals and seven assists in 35 Champions League appearances. Musiala, with two goals and one assist, has been a standout performer in this season’s Champions League. Bayern also extended their remarkable unbeaten streak in away group games to 19 (W17, D2). Additionally, the defending Bundesliga champions have now gone unbeaten in 37 Champions League group games, winning their last 16 in a row.

Bayern’s overall record against Turkish opposition stands at seven games, with five wins and one draw. Galatasaray, on the other hand, have never managed to secure a victory against a Bundesliga club at home in the Champions League, with three draws and three losses.
